Job Description

RRD Plover WI is a medical device contract manufacturing facility.  The Quality/Regulatory Manager is responsible for directing planning organizing and controlling the processes procedures policies and activities for the assurance of the quality of the products according to specifications and in compliance with FDA 21CFR820 & ISO 13485 reporting to Director Quality and Regulatory Affairs.

 

RESPONSIBILITIES:

 

  • Plan and implement programs that ensure product quality in compliance with QMS standards.
  • Leads the organization is implementation of new products. 
  • Implements and drives the culture of continuous improvement.
  • Provide guidance to the site for process validation strategies. 
  • Manage the preparation updating in the system of quality documentation basing the processes on the standard of ISO 13485:2016 ISO 14971 and FDA 21CFR820.
  • Maintain daily communication with the Departments to follow the established QMS processes.
  • Responsible to follow up and ensure that the personnel of the Department under her responsability  have the proper training to performance the job duties.
  • Oversee the effective use and further impolementation of eQMS systems.
  • Work with customer and suppliers to develop and approve Quality agreements. 
  • Ensures adequate operational quality controls are developed to incorprate customer and regulatory requirements.
  • Ensure best practices are impolemented and industry standards are applied with QMS applications. 
  • Implements the risk based approach to the site QMS and operations. 
  • Manage site quality plans for large changes and implementations.
  • Ensure manufactured products are appropriately licensed produced and marked per local state and federal regulations.
  • Builds and devlops a team of quality and regulatory professionals to support world class medical device manufacturing.

Additional Information :

The national pay range for this role is $68600 to $112900 / year. The pay range may be slightly lower or higher based on the geographic location of the hired employee. The actual pay offered may vary based upon but not limited to: education skills experience proficiency performance shift and location. In addition to base salary depending on the role the total compensation package may also include participation in a bonus commission or incentive program. RRD offers benefits including medical dental and vision coverage paid time off disability insurance 401(k) with match life insurance and other voluntary supplemental insurance coverages plus tuition assistance maternity leave adoption assistance and employer/partner discounts.
